Understanding Condo Closings in Eaton Rapids
Key Elements of a Condo Closing
Condo closings in Eaton Rapids involve specific steps beyond those of a traditional home closing. One of the primary differences is the review of Homeowners Association (HOA) documents. These documents outline the rules, regulations, and fees associated with the condo community. Additionally, the closing process includes verifying the reserve fund, which is crucial for covering future repairs and maintenance of common areas.
Another critical aspect is the disclosure of any special assessments. These are additional fees that may be levied by the HOA for large projects or unexpected expenses. Understanding these elements is vital for buyers to avoid surprises after purchasing a condo.

How the Condo Closing Process Works in Eaton Rapids
Key Details and Process Steps
The condo closing process in Eaton Rapids involves several key steps:
- HOA Document Review: Buyers receive and review the HOA documents, which include bylaws, rules, and financial statements.
- Reserve Fund Verification: Ensuring that the condo association has adequate reserves for future expenses is crucial.
- Special Assessment Disclosure: Buyers must be informed of any pending special assessments that could impact their finances.
- Title Search and Insurance: A comprehensive title search ensures there are no liens or claims against the property. Title insurance protects the buyer's investment.
- Final Walkthrough: Before closing, buyers conduct a final walkthrough to ensure the property is in the expected condition.
Each of these steps is vital to ensure a successful closing. The title search is particularly important, as it uncovers any legal issues that might affect ownership. In Eaton Rapids, where historical properties are common, this step can reveal important details about the property's past.
During the final walkthrough, buyers should take the time to check that all agreed-upon repairs have been completed. This step helps ensure that the property is move-in ready and meets all expectations.

Common Mistakes and Expert Tips
Mistakes to Avoid
One common mistake is not thoroughly reviewing the HOA documents. These documents contain critical information about the condo community's rules and financial health. Skipping this step can lead to unexpected fees or restrictions.
Another pitfall is underestimating the impact of special assessments. Buyers should be aware of any upcoming assessments and factor these costs into their budget. Failing to do so can strain finances and lead to buyer's remorse. It's also important to understand the timeline for any planned assessments, as this can affect your financial planning.
Ignoring the reserve fund status is another mistake. A poorly funded reserve can lead to higher fees or unexpected costs down the line. Always ask questions if anything in the documents is unclear.
